Over 60% of crafters who attempt foil transfers with standard inkjet printers end up with smudged, incomplete results — and it's not their technique that's the problem. Foiling requires a specific type of heat-fusible toner that only laser printers produce, and not every laser printer does it equally well. The difference between a crisp, metallic foil finish and a patchy mess comes down to the toner formulation, fuser temperature, and how evenly the printer lays down coverage across the page.
If you're serious about foil work in 2026 — whether for wedding invitations, business cards, journal covers, or mixed-media art — you need a laser printer that deposits a thick, consistent toner layer. That's the secret. Foil adheres to toner, not paper, so the heavier and more uniform the toner coverage, the sharper your foiled design will be. Color laser printers tend to outperform monochrome models here because they use multiple toner layers, which creates a thicker deposit that foil bonds to more reliably. This is the single most important factor for foiling, and it's the one that most buying guides overlook. Foil adheres to toner — specifically, to the raised, heat-fusible toner surface left on the paper after printing. The thicker and more evenly distributed that toner layer is, the better your foil results will be. Color laser printers generally outperform monochrome models because they can lay down multiple toner layers (combining CMYK), creating a denser deposit. When evaluating printers, look for models with adjustable toner density settings, as increasing density beyond the default often improves foiling results significantly. The fusing temperature also matters — too hot and the toner melts into the paper fibers (reducing the raised surface), too cool and the toner doesn't bond properly. Most modern laser printers hit the sweet spot, but it's worth testing with your preferred foil brand. Foiling typically involves cardstock ranging from 80 lb cover (216 g/m²) to 110 lb cover (300 g/m²). Not every laser printer can handle stock this heavy. Check the printer's maximum supported paper weight specification — anything below 176 g/m² will limit your substrate options. Equally important is the feed path. Printers with a straight-through paper path (or a rear output tray that creates one) are preferable for heavy cardstock because the paper doesn't need to curl around internal rollers, reducing the risk of jams and toner cracking. The multipurpose tray (sometimes called a manual feed tray) is usually your best bet for foiling substrates, as it typically supports heavier weights than the main paper cassette.
If your foiling projects combine printed color elements with metallic foil accents, color accuracy becomes critical. A printer with poor color consistency will produce noticeable variation between prints, which is unacceptable for production runs of invitations, cards, or packaging. Look for printers with automatic color calibration — this feature periodically adjusts the toner balance to maintain consistent output over time. Canon's V2 technology and Brother's color calibration systems are particularly good at maintaining accuracy across long print runs. For projects where color matching is essential — like reproducing specific brand colors alongside foiled logos — consider printers that support color profiles and allow manual color adjustments. The purchase price of the printer is just the beginning. Toner costs will likely exceed the printer's price within the first year if you're foiling regularly, because foil-ready designs typically use heavy toner coverage that depletes cartridges faster than standard document printing. Calculate the cost per page using the manufacturer's stated yield, then multiply by about 1.5x to account for the heavier coverage foiling demands. Printers that support high-yield or super high-yield cartridges — like the Brother HL-L8430CDW's TN635XXL cartridges — dramatically reduce your long-term costs. Also factor in drum replacement costs, as some manufacturers separate the drum and toner while others combine them into a single unit. Separate drums cost more upfront but last through multiple toner cartridge changes, often making them cheaper over time.
Technically, any laser printer that uses toner (not ink) can produce output suitable for foil transfer. However, results vary significantly between models. Printers with denser toner coverage, consistent fusing temperatures, and the ability to handle heavier cardstock will produce noticeably better foiling results. Color laser printers tend to outperform monochrome models because they deposit more toner material on the page, giving the foil a thicker surface to bond with.
Reactive foil (sometimes called toner-reactive foil or laser foil) is specifically designed to bond with laser printer toner when heat is applied. It comes in sheets or rolls and is available in metallic gold, silver, rose gold, holographic, and many other finishes. You'll need a laminator (preferably one that reaches at least 300°F) or a foil-compatible heat press to transfer the foil. Standard craft foil designed for adhesive-based applications won't work with the toner transfer method.
A monochrome laser printer can produce foilable output, but color laser printers generally deliver better results. The reason is toner thickness: when you print a solid black design on a color laser printer, the machine may lay down a heavier toner layer than a monochrome printer would. Additionally, color printers give you the flexibility to create designs that combine printed color elements with foiled accents, which opens up far more creative possibilities for things like wedding stationery, art prints, and branded materials.
Uneven foil adhesion usually comes down to one of three issues: insufficient toner density, inconsistent heat during transfer, or the wrong type of foil. First, try increasing your printer's toner density setting — most printers allow this in their driver settings. Second, ensure your laminator or heat press is reaching the proper temperature (typically 300-330°F) and that pressure is even across the entire sheet. Third, confirm you're using toner-reactive foil, not adhesive-backed craft foil. If you're still having issues, try running the sheet through the laminator a second time.
For most foiling projects, 80 lb cover stock (approximately 216 g/m²) hits the sweet spot between durability and printer compatibility. It's heavy enough to feel premium and hold the foil well, but light enough that most laser printers can feed it without jamming. For projects requiring extra rigidity — like business cards or product tags — you can go up to 110 lb cover (300 g/m²), but verify your printer supports that weight. Avoid glossy or coated papers, as the toner may not fuse as securely to their surface, leading to poor foil adhesion.
